Postpartum cleansing is a traditional practice common in Turkey. It is generally performed on the 40th day after birth. For the postpartum woman's cleansing, forty small stones are placed in water; the water can also contain forty chickpeas, forty wheat grains, forty rice grains, and similar items. This water is poured over the postpartum woman's head three times, and with each pouring, prayers like "may the forty pass, may forty be finished" are recited. The baby's cleansing is done similarly: the baby is dipped into water three times or water is poured over them. This practice has no religious requirement and is purely cultural tradition. It has neither medical benefit nor harm. Some families practice this tradition while others don't; both are fine from a health perspective.
